2D game development library for Ruby and C++
Alternatives To Gosu
Project NameStarsDownloadsRepos Using ThisPackages Using ThisMost Recent CommitTotal ReleasesLatest ReleaseOpen IssuesLicenseLanguage
Godot59,70692 hours ago4September 15, 20229,152mitC++
Godot Engine – Multi-platform 2D and 3D game engine
1a day ago4December 06, 2017837mitC++
Dear ImGui: Bloat-free Graphical User interface for C++ with minimal dependencies
Bevy22,844301an hour ago15August 23, 20221,432apache-2.0Rust
A refreshingly simple data-driven game engine built in Rust
Libgdx21,2624941842 days ago43May 11, 2022285apache-2.0Java
Desktop/Android/HTML5/iOS Java game development framework
2 months ago303
:video_game: A list of popular/awesome video games, add-ons, maps, etc. hosted on GitHub. Any genre. Any platform. Any engine.
Babylon.js19,64726911419 hours ago420September 22, 202298apache-2.0TypeScript
Babylon.js is a powerful, beautiful, simple, and open game and rendering engine packed into a friendly JavaScript framework.
Aframe15,1538603322 days ago32February 04, 2022375mitJavaScript
:a: Web framework for building virtual reality experiences.
Egui14,1021092 days ago28August 20, 2022453apache-2.0Rust
egui: an easy-to-use immediate mode GUI in Rust that runs on both web and native
21 hours ago10zlibC
A simple and easy-to-use library to enjoy videogames programming
16 hours ago243otherPython
Free (as in freedom) open source clone of the Age of Empires II engine :rocket:
Alternatives To Gosu
Select To Compare

Alternative Project Comparisons

Welcome to Gosu!

Gosu is a 2D game development library for Ruby and C++.

The main website is www.libgosu.org. The source code, wiki, issue tracker and change log are all hosted on GitHub.

Gosu is released under the MIT license.

Getting Started

The best entry point into Gosu's documentation is the wiki home page. Try doing the tutorials there if you don't know how to get started, or look at existing projects in the Gosu Showcase.


  • There is a lively Discord community.
  • If you want to discuss or announce something in a more permanent place than a chat room, we also have a message board.
  • Please file bugs and feature requests on GitHub.

Build Status

Platforms| ---|---: Linux, macOS and iOS|Travis build status Windows|Appveyor build status

Popular Game Development Projects
Popular Game Engine Projects
Popular Games Categories
Related Searches

Get A Weekly Email With Trending Projects For These Categories
No Spam. Unsubscribe easily at any time.
C Plus Plus
Game Development
Game Engine